Taylor 1911: Frederick Taylor is based on four principles of scientific management. On
the other hand it is well known by other name that is Taylor's principles or Taylorism across the
globe. The four principles are mentioned beneath:
Science, Not Rule of Thumb: In this principles it is explained that both employer and
employees should not stuck to one set of routine or old method of working style. Instead of this
never ending experiment should be done for innovation and development so as to make the work
easy and quicker. Uber can adopt this principle in their working premises so as to satisfy client
demand in creative manner.
Harmony , Not Discord: Here, in this case it is stated that smooth working environment
should be provided to the staff members so that both them consider each other indispensable. By
this conflict and misconception and other issues can be eliminated between the two parties and
best results can be attained. Uber can use this principle as it is beneficial for both side.
Cooperation, Not Individualism: In this Tylor principle task performed by different
individual should be carried on with spirit of mutual cooperation. To meet expectation level of
outcomes both employees and employer need to work jointly. Uber by effectively following this
principle can attain miraculous outcomes (Hallinger and Hammad, 2019.).
Development of each and every person: In this principles of Taylorism best training is
provide to the co-workers in order to enrich their skills. Management of Uber can adopt this as in
this work is assigned to the drivers as their abilities in order to accomplish set standards.
Hersey- Blanchard model : This particular model suggest that there is no specific
leadership style which is better than other. This model came into existence in the year 1969 as
Life Cycle Theory Of Leadership. There are four different leadership style which are discussed
as under:
Delegating style: In this style leaders allow teammates to take responsibility for task
decision. It is delateg to those who are highly mature in Uber. Normally seniors are allowed to

Participating style: In Hersey- Blanchard model this style illustrate that it emphasizes
more on share idea and decisions for better results. Uber top management adopts this for those
drivers who are experienced but lack confident to take new route for driving.
Selling style: Here, senior explain the task to the team in persuasive manner. Uber can
adopt this style for moderate followers. However, here drivers has the ability to work but are not
willing to do the job.
Telling style: Here, supervises work and leaders allot directions in order to attain goals
and objectives. Telling style is geared for low maturity people in Uber.
